delightful
English
Etymology
From Middle English deliteful, delitfull, equivalent to delight +? -ful.
Pronunciation
- (General American) IPA(key): [d??la??t?.f??]
- Hyphenation: de?light?ful
Adjective
delightful (comparative more delightful, superlative most delightful)
- Pleasant; pleasing, bringing enjoyment, satisfaction, or pleasure.
Alternative forms
- delightfull (archaic)

beaut
English
Etymology
Clipping of beauty.
Pronunciation
- enPR: byo?ot, IPA(key): /bju?t/
- Rhymes: -u?t
- Homophones: butte, Bute, Butte
Noun
beaut (plural beauts)
- (informal) Something or someone that is physically attractive.
- (informal) Something that is a remarkable example of its type.
Synonyms
- (someone that is physically attractive): See Thesaurus:beautiful person
Adjective
beaut
- (dialectal, especially Australia) Beautiful, splendid.
- 1895, Elbridge Kingsley, Frederick Knab, Picturesque Worcester ...: Complete in Three Parts, page 40:
- An' there was posies all round Jim, He had a bran new suit, The first un that he ever had, An' everything was beaut. An' when the preacher told 'bout Jim— How ' twas he got the swipe— I saw most all them dandy swells A feelin' fer a wipe.
- 1968, James Phillip McAuley, Quadrant:
- It was beaut to have him home again, and gee, you should have seen the bike he bought me from Paris. From the same factory as his own was made.
- 1978, Kevin Gilbert, Living Black: Blacks Talk to Kevin Gilbert:
- She was very motherly towards me then and it was beaut. Before I was eighteen, there just wasn't any kind words. All I wanted to do was get away from there.
- 1996, Madeleine St. John, A Pure Clear Light, 4th Estate, Limited
- "Yes, it was beaut.:
